RESQURl:ES <br /> MEWS ELEASE <br /> FAR IMMEDIAT RELEASE <br /> Mlarch 16, 200 <br /> 40NTACT: Robi Mostick, Park Planner, 682-4415 or robin a hosticl~ci.eugene.or.us <br /> i <br /> illakenzie Perk eighbors Invited to Help Plan Neighborhood Park <br /> n Thursday, M ch 23, from 6:30 p.m. to 8 p.m., Willakenzie Pork neighbors are invited to share their ideas for <br /> improvements to his 4.9-acre neighborhood park located of the former Willakenzie School site. The property wos <br /> i <br /> {purchased by the City in 2004 to ensure continued public, recreational use of the former school grounds, which <br /> Dave been enjoy d by the community for many years. Funding is now available from park system development <br /> ;charges to make improvements to the park. No formal plans have been set, and anyone interested in the future of <br /> the park is enco raged to get involved. The workshop will be held at the Monroe Middle School library, located at <br /> 600 Bailey Lan in Eugene. <br /> illakenzie Park currently includes basic athletic field improvements, trees, and open space. Neighborhood parks, <br /> which serve resi ents within about half-mile (10-minute) walking distance, generally include the following: a <br /> children's play a ea, accessible pathwoys, park furniture such as benches, picnic tables, trash receptacles, and <br /> open space for ecreation and relaxation. They typically do not include the following: restrooms, off-street parking, <br /> programmed at letics, skate parks, dog off-leash areas, and other facilities that attract visitors from a distance <br /> greater than the parks service area. In this case, since the park's athletic fields have been used for many years, <br /> this use may be continued and incorporvted into the park design. <br /> ~ More informati n available at www-euaene-ar.gov/aarlcproiects <br /> <br />
